'Grateful for this new chapter': Supermodel Chanel Iman announces engagement to NFL player Davon Godchaux

Chanel Iman and Davon Godchaux recently announced that they are expecting their first child together

CAPRI, ITALY: Chanel Iman is now engaged to Davon Godchaux just weeks after the duo announced they are expecting their first child together. On Tuesday, May 30, the 32-year-old supermodel shows off her engagement ring in an Instagram post and revealed the news.

Iman shared new photos of the romantic proposal in Capri, Italy where she is seen wearing a white lace dress and Godchaux down on one knee wearing a white button-up shirt and black trousers and surprising the former Victoria's Secret Angel with the engagement ring.

'Grateful for this new chapter and soon to be married'

The Instagram carousel showed them walking hand-in-hand, kissing each other, and standing together with big smiles on their faces. One of the photos showed a close-up of the engagement ring while another showed Iman posing while holding a bundle of roses.

Many models including Joan Smalls, Jourdan Dunn, and Lily Aldridge congratulated Iman under the Instagram post she captioned, "The blessings keep pouring, grateful for this new chapter and soon to be married and a forever to go. Capri, Italy 🇮🇹." 



 

Talking about how nervous he was before the proposal, Godchaux also expressed his love for Iman through a social media post. "I never thought I would be getting down on one knee but LOVE will make you do some amazing things in life! Chanel I love you so much and I wouldn’t have rather spent this moment with no one else by my side!", Godchaux wrote in the sweet message he shared. "We are in this together and will always be, I love you from the bottom of my heart! My love, My fiance, My everything! What does not kill us only makes us stronger!!" he wrote while saying that he felt something special about Iman from the moment they met. Under Godchaux's engagement post, Iman commented, "Can’t wait to officially call you my husband and share your last name."



 

Iman is expecting her third baby

In April 2022, the duo took to Instagram to announce their relationship, and on May 3, the soon-to-be-wed couple revealed to their followers that they are expecting their first child together. The top model later shared that her third baby will be a girl. She shares two daughters, four-year-old Cali and three-year-old Cassie with her ex Sterling Shepard whom she divorced after nearly four years of marriage, according to People.
